Yeah but nothing of real value would be lost, right? They would still be able to create pokémon that "evolved differently", but it'd be just under the same label as regional variants. It would still be the same wiggly white eel diglett.
No, it actually wouldn’t, because then it would actually have to be based off a mole instead of a eel witch are two completely different animals and species.

The difference between regional variants and “regional fakes/convergent mons” is that in the case of regional variants there still based on the same sort of animal or origin as the original/standard variants.

While in the case of “regional fakes/ convergent mons” they are based on completely different animals or origins but just happen to look very much like another mon.

The reason why Wigglett is not a form or regional variant of Diglett is simply because Diglett is a mole and Wigglett is a eel so they are 2 entirely different Pokémon because an Mole and a Eel are two entirely different creatures.
